It is a 1995 Chevy 1500 extended cab 8' bed 4x4 with the 6.5 liter turbo diesel. It is sort of rare to find the TD in a 1500, but they did it for a few years back then. It has 177k miles and is in mechanically excellent condition. Exterior and interior are fair.

I had someone pull the build sheet on the truck and can provide it as requested. The nice things I noticed were HD suspension, 4L80E tranny, rear LSD, etc.

New parts include two new batteries, a new Bosch starter, new lift pump, new oil pressure sender, K&N drop in filter, and new Yokohama Geolander A/T 32s.

It routinely gets 16.5 MPG in mixed city/hwy.
